The Sherwood Foresters Regiment had been an amalgamation of the Derbyshire and Nottinghamshire Regiments in 1881, and the current tower dates from 1923, when it was erected as a memorial to the 11,409 Sherwood Foresters who died during the Great War. Courtesy of Michael Briggs. In 1970, the regiment was amalgamated with The Worcestershire Regiment to form The Worcestershire and Sherwood Foresters Regiment (29th/45th Foot). Its traditions are now continued by 2nd Battalion The Mercian Regiment (Worcesters and Foresters). To make a one-off payment donate via our Paypal account. The Sherwood Foresters (Nottinghamshire and Derbyshire Regiment) Formed in 1881, The Sherwood Foresters was an infantry regiment of the British Army. Formerly the Sherwood Foresters Regimental Museum, the Mercian Regimental Museum (WFC Collections) covers the history of The Sherwood Foresters and The Worcestershire and Sherwood Foresters and The Mercian Regiment.
